Required vaccinations vary by service:
- Dogs — Grooming: Rabies, DHPP (Distemper-Hepatitis-Parvovirus-Parainfluenza), Bordetella
- Dogs — Boarding & Daycare: Rabies, DHPP, Bordetella (within the past 6 months for daycare)
- Cats — Grooming & Boarding: Rabies, FVRCP (Feline Viral Rhinotracheitis-Calicivirus-Panleukopenia)
Vaccination records must be provided at or before the first visit. We reserve the right to refuse service to any animal whose vaccination status cannot be verified. This requirement exists to protect every animal in our care.
